Earth Observation Systems

Earth Observation Systems use satellites, airplanes, and other technologies to monitor our planet's environment. They collect data on weather, climate change, natural resources, and land use, providing crucial information for scientists, governments, and organizations. This helps us understand environmental changes, manage disasters, and make informed decisions to protect and sustainably use Earth’s resources. These systems operate through sensors that detect light, heat, and other signals from Earth, transmitting data back to ground stations for analysis. Overall, they are essential tools for monitoring the health of our planet in real-time and over the long term.
